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Bird-cherry Ermine | Kozlov’s Pygmy Jerboa |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(Animals)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Arthropoda (Arthropods)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Insecta (Insects) | Mammalia (Mammals) |
| Order | Lepidoptera (Butterflies & Moths) | Rodentia (Rodents) |
| Family | Yponomeutidae | Dipodidae |
| Genus | Yponomeuta | Salpingotus |
| Species | Yponomeuta evonymella | Salpingotus kozlovi |
Evolutionary Relationship
Bird-cherry Ermine and Kozlov’s Pygmy Jerboa share a common ancestor at the Kingdom level: Animalia. (Animals)
